WebMar 2, 2024 · 99% of Humans are breathing air that exceeds air pollution limits and that ‘threatens their health’ Microplastics found in human bloodstream Health risk due to micro- and nanoplastics in food Microplastics found in human blood for first time The types of plastics families should avoid WebJun 8, 2024 · Recycling one ton of office paper can save the energy equivalent of consuming 322 gallons of gasoline. Recycling just one ton of aluminum cans conserves more than 152 million Btu, the equivalent of 1,024 gallons of gasoline or 21 barrels of oil consumed. WebNov 15, 2024 · So, the short answer is, yes, recycling helps the climate. But the longer answer is, it helps the most when the system actually works. Recycling is currently facing challenges nationwide, but there are solutions, and if we can scale them up, recycling will have a bigger impact on the climate crisis.
